Transaction 70eb378361718cc122240af6958efcae51783e7455dbf67c88d2bfcbdd32588a

1 Input
2 Outputs
  • 70eb378361718cc122240af6958efcae51783e7455dbf67c88d2bfcbdd32588a:0
  • value  1182674
    address  3HsrtYYvKJZBxoXf3WdXD8Zsza4qrEYECn
  • 70eb378361718cc122240af6958efcae51783e7455dbf67c88d2bfcbdd32588a:1
  • value  1385673
    address  33CmTFUZXEHRMhjLitsuujch5nRnazNmVZ